Department-Specific Overview
Transmission Asset Management: Co-op will assist engineers with reviewing inspection results, performing inspection audits, reviewing data within the GIS for quality control and reviewing structural repair drawings. Co-op will be responsible for loading inspection data into the GIS, making field visits to review work being performed by contractors. Co-op will be encouraged to receive their FAA 107 certification to assist with UAV flight operations. This position will involve both office and field work.
Louisville Gas and Electric Company and Kentucky Utilities Company, part of the PPL Corporation (NYSE: PPL) family of companies, are regulated utilities that serve a total of 1.2 million customers and have consistently ranked among the best companies for customer service in the United States. With a combined generating capacity of over 8,000 MW serving customers throughout 5,500 square miles, LG&E and KU is positioned to provide reliable, safe, and competitively priced energy to our customers.
LG&E serves 321,000 natural gas and 397,000 electric customers in Louisville and 16 surrounding counties. Kentucky Utilities serves 546,000 customers in 77 Kentucky counties and five counties in Virginia. More information is available at www.lge-ku.com and www.pplweb.com.
